A Reeb Flow on the Three-Sphere Without a Disk-Like Global Surface of Section
Qualitative Theory of Dynamical Systems ( IF 1.9 ) Pub Date : 2020-02-04 , DOI: 10.1007/s12346-020-00368-3
Otto van Koert

We show that there are Reeb flows on the standard, tight three-sphere that do not admit global surfaces of section with one boundary component. In particular, the Reeb flows that we construct do not admit disk-like global surfaces of section. These Reeb flows are constructed using integrable systems, and a connected sum construction that extends the integrable system.
